An oil and gas merchant, Sesan Adelabu, committed suicide at the weekend shortly after butchering his wife, Bolu, in Akure, Ondo State.

Adelabu, a socialite, popularly known as ‘Emirate’, carried out the dastardly act after allegedly catching his wife having an affair.

The deceased, who owns multiple filling stations in the state, committed the crime in his residence in the highbrow area of Alagbaka, Akure.

After killing the wife, Adelabu was said to have driven out of his house to buy a deadly insecticide known as sniper.

On getting back to the house, he drank the substance, after which he died too.

The Commissioner of Police in the state, Abayomi Oladipo, has ordered an immediate investigation into the incident.

Confirming the development, the Police Public Relations Officer, Funmilayo Odunlami-Omisanya, disclosed that the homicide section of the State Criminal Investigation Department, SCID, will take over the case.

“The officer attached to the deceased in his house in the Alagbaka area of Akure received a call from the deceased child around 6 p.m. asking after his father.

“When he was not picking up his calls, the policeman, while trying to inform his principal, discovered him face down and lifeless in the toilet, while his wife’s body was found on the bed with multiple cuts suspected to be machete cuts on her head and face.

“An empty container of snipers was also found at the scene.”

The bodies of the deceased’s couple have been deposited at the mortuary, the Police said.
